STENOTROPHOMONAS NITRITIREDUCENS
| Class: | Gamma Proteobacteria |
| Genus: | Stenotrophomonas |
| Species: | Stenotrophomonas nitritireducens |
| Description: | The strains reduce nitrite tonitrous oxide, nitrate is not reduced and nitrous oxide is the end-product. The strains grow in the presence of 0.01% ZnCl₂. |
| Synonyms: | |
| Source: | One strain(B1910/29.1) was isolated from an experimental bio-fiter supplied with the waste gas of an animal-rendering plant. |
| Pathogenicity: | |
| Genbank: | NZ_CP016756.1 [Genome] [Nucleotide] |
| Size (Mb): | 4.54 |
| GC %: | 63.8 |
| Genes: | 3,871 |
| CDS Number: | 3,786 |
| Reference: | FINKMANN (W.), ALTENDORF (K.), STACKEBRANDT (E.) and LIPSKI (A.): Characterization of N2O-producing Xanthomonas-like isolates from biofilters as Stenotrophomonas nitritireducens sp. nov., Luteimonas mephitis gen. nov., sp. nov. and Pseudoxanthomonas broegbernensis gen. nov., sp. nov. Int. J. Syst. Evol. Microbiol., 2000, 50, 273-282. |
